Yu Hong is a scholar working on Neurology, Molecular Biology and Immunology. According to data from OpenAlex, Yu Hong has authored 36 papers receiving a total of 615 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Neurology, 11 papers in Molecular Biology and 6 papers in Immunology. Recurrent topics in Yu Hong’s work include Myasthenia Gravis and Thymoma (13 papers), Peripheral Neuropathies and Disorders (8 papers) and Mitochondrial Function and Pathology (5 papers). Yu Hong is often cited by papers focused on Myasthenia Gravis and Thymoma (13 papers), Peripheral Neuropathies and Disorders (8 papers) and Mitochondrial Function and Pathology (5 papers). Yu Hong collaborates with scholars based in China, Norway and United States. Yu Hong's co-authors include Nils Erik Gilhus, Yanchen Xie, Fredrik Romi, Geir Skeie and Haifeng Li and has published in prestigious journals such as Neurology, Scientific Reports and Current Opinion in Immunology.
